Effect connections and settings
1
Selection of which Part (1 – 16) uses the Insertion Effect.
Settings:
Set in “InsSw” in the Performance Part Select display (
page 42
).
2
Insertion Effect related settings
Settings:
Set in the Voice Insert Eff/ DrumKit Insert Eff display (
page 50
) of Voice Edit.
3
Chorus and Reverb related settings
Settings:
Set in the Chorus Eff/ Reverb Eff display (
page 43
) of Common Edit, the General display (
page 45
) of
Common Edit, and the Play Mode display (
page 47
) of Part Edit.
4
Master EQ related settings
Settings:
Set in the Master EQ display (
page 44
) of Common Edit.

About Preset settings
Preset settings for parameters of each effect type are provided as templates and can be selected in the Effect
Type selection display. To get a desired effect sound, try first selecting one of the Presets close to your imagined
sound, then change the parameters as necessary. Preset settings can be determined by setting “Preset” in each
effect parameter display. For information on each effect type, see the “Data List” PDF document.
